Top 10 Ways to Paint ATV Wheels on a Budget

Painting ATV wheels can be a great way to give your off-road vehicle a fresh new look without breaking the bank. Whether you want to add a pop of color or simply refresh the existing finish, there are plenty of budget-friendly options for painting ATV wheels. In this article, we will explore the top 10 ways to paint ATV wheels on a budget.

One of the most cost-effective ways to paint ATV wheels is to use spray paint. Spray paint is readily available at most hardware stores and comes in a wide range of colors. To ensure a smooth finish, be sure to clean the wheels thoroughly before painting and apply several thin coats of paint, allowing each coat to dry completely before applying the next.

Another budget-friendly option for painting ATV wheels is to use acrylic paint. Acrylic paint is easy to work with and can be applied with a brush or sponge. While acrylic paint may not be as durable as spray paint, it can still provide a vibrant and long-lasting finish when properly applied.

If you want to add a bit of sparkle to your ATV wheels, consider using metallic paint. Metallic paint can give your wheels a shiny, eye-catching finish that is sure to turn heads on the trail. To achieve the best results, be sure to apply several thin coats of metallic paint and allow each coat to dry completely before adding the next.

For those looking to add a bit of texture to their ATV wheels, consider using textured paint. Textured paint can give your wheels a unique, rugged look that is perfect for off-road adventures. To apply textured paint, simply follow the instructions on the can and be sure to allow the paint to dry completely before using your ATV.

If you want to get creative with your ATV wheels, consider using stencils or decals to add designs or patterns. Stencils and decals are an affordable way to customize your wheels and can be easily removed if you decide to change up your look in the future. Be sure to clean the wheels thoroughly before applying stencils or decals to ensure a smooth finish.

If you are looking for a more permanent solution for painting ATV wheels, consider powder coating. Powder coating is a durable and long-lasting finish that is resistant to chipping, scratching, and fading. While powder coating may be more expensive than other painting options, it can provide a professional-looking finish that will stand up to the rigors of off-road use.

How to Achieve a Professional Finish on ATV Wheels for Less Than $50

Painting ATV wheels can be a great way to give your vehicle a fresh new look without breaking the bank. While professional wheel painting services can be expensive, there are ways to achieve a professional finish on your ATV wheels for less than $50. With the right tools and techniques, you can transform the look of your ATV wheels and make them stand out on the trails.

The first step in painting your ATV wheels is to gather all the necessary supplies. You will need sandpaper, primer, paint, clear coat, a paintbrush or spray gun, and masking tape. These supplies can be found at your local hardware store or automotive shop for a reasonable price. By investing in these supplies, you can save money on professional wheel painting services and achieve a professional finish on your own.

Before you begin painting your ATV wheels, it is important to properly prepare the surface. Start by cleaning the wheels with soap and water to remove any dirt or debris. Once the wheels are clean, use sandpaper to roughen up the surface and create a smooth base for the paint to adhere to. This step is crucial for achieving a professional finish and ensuring that the paint will not chip or peel over time.

After sanding the wheels, apply a coat of primer to help the paint adhere to the surface and prevent rusting. Primer can be found in spray cans or can be applied with a paintbrush. Allow the primer to dry completely before moving on to the next step. This will ensure that the paint will adhere properly and provide a smooth finish.

Once the primer is dry, it is time to apply the paint to your ATV wheels. Choose a high-quality paint that is designed for use on metal surfaces. You can use a paintbrush or a spray gun to apply the paint, depending on your preference. Apply the paint in thin, even coats to prevent drips or runs. Allow each coat to dry completely before applying the next coat. This will help you achieve a professional finish and ensure that the paint is durable and long-lasting.

After applying the final coat of paint, it is important to protect the finish with a clear coat. Clear coat will help seal the paint and provide a glossy finish that will protect the wheels from dirt, debris, and UV rays. Apply the clear coat in thin, even coats and allow it to dry completely before mounting the wheels back onto your ATV.

By following these steps and using the right tools and techniques, you can achieve a professional finish on your ATV wheels for less than $50.
